AI initiatives stall when leadership lacks a clear operational roadmap

The situation this course is for

Many organizations launch AI pilots with enthusiasm but fail to scale them due to misalignment between technical teams and operational goals. Leaders are expected to guide these transformations, yet lack structured frameworks for reliability, compliance, and team adoption. Without a shared language and implementation model, even promising projects stall in testing or deliver inconsistent results.
